Working Principles

The IMP05 O-RING operates on the principle of compression, where it deforms to fill the gaps and irregularities between mating surfaces, creating a tight seal. The applied pressure forces the O-RING to conform to the contours, effectively blocking the passage of fluids or gases.

Sure, here are 10 common questions and answers related to the application of IMP05 O-RING in technical solutions:

  1. What is the temperature range for IMP05 O-RING?

    • The temperature range for IMP05 O-RING is typically -40°C to +120°C.
  2. What is the maximum pressure rating for IMP05 O-RING?

    • The maximum pressure rating for IMP05 O-RING is 1500 psi.
  3. Is IMP05 O-RING compatible with hydraulic fluids?

    • Yes, IMP05 O-RING is compatible with most hydraulic fluids, including mineral oils, water-glycol, and synthetic fluids.
  4. What is the recommended groove design for installing IMP05 O-RING?

    • The recommended groove design for IMP05 O-RING is a radial or dovetail groove with appropriate dimensions to ensure proper sealing.
  5. Can IMP05 O-RING be used in dynamic applications?

    • Yes, IMP05 O-RING can be used in dynamic applications, but it's important to consider factors such as speed, pressure, and lubrication.
  6. Does IMP05 O-RING have resistance to chemical exposure?

    • IMP05 O-RING has good resistance to many chemicals, but compatibility should be verified for specific applications.
  7. What is the shelf life of IMP05 O-RING?

    • The shelf life of IMP05 O-RING is typically 15 years when stored in a cool, dry environment away from direct sunlight.
  8. Can IMP05 O-RING be used in high-vibration environments?

    • Yes, IMP05 O-RING can be used in high-vibration environments, but proper installation and material selection are crucial for long-term performance.
  9. Is IMP05 O-RING suitable for static sealing applications?

    • Yes, IMP05 O-RING is well-suited for static sealing applications, providing reliable sealing under low and moderate pressures.
  10. What are the common industry standards that IMP05 O-RING complies with?

    • IMP05 O-RING commonly complies with industry standards such as AS568, ISO 3601, and JIS B2401, ensuring interchangeability and compatibility with existing designs.
